
数据实时引擎主要功能包括数据流处理、低延迟查询、实时分析、事件驱动计算、扩展性、数据集成、数据清洗、数据存储、可视化支持、弹性伸缩。这些功能使得实时数据引擎能够快速、高效地处理和分析大规模数据流。数据流处理是实时数据引擎的核心功能之一,它使得系统能够持续地接收、处理和分析不断涌入的数据流。在这一过程中,数据实时引擎能够迅速将数据分割成多个小批次,进行逐个处理,确保数据在极短的延迟时间内得到有效利用。比如在金融交易系统中,实时数据流处理可以帮助系统及时识别异常交易行为,防止金融欺诈的发生。
一、数据流处理
数据流处理是实时数据引擎的核心功能,通过这一功能,数据实时引擎能够对持续输入的数据流进行实时处理和分析。数据流处理的主要特点是低延迟性和高吞吐量,这意味着系统能够在极短的时间内处理大量的数据。数据流处理通常采用分布式架构,确保在数据量激增的情况下仍能稳定运行。例如,在电商平台中,数据流处理可以实时监控用户行为,迅速调整推荐算法,提高用户体验和销售转化率。
二、低延迟查询
低延迟查询是数据实时引擎的重要功能,旨在提供快速的数据查询和检索服务。低延迟查询通过优化查询算法和数据存储结构,使用户能够在毫秒级别的时间内获得查询结果。这对于需要实时决策和响应的应用场景至关重要。例如,在网络安全监控中,低延迟查询可以及时发现潜在的安全威胁,并迅速采取应对措施,保护系统安全。
三、实时分析
实时分析功能使得数据实时引擎能够对大规模数据进行即时分析和处理,从而提供实时的洞察和决策支持。通过实时分析,企业可以快速了解市场动态,优化运营策略,提高竞争力。实时分析通常结合机器学习和人工智能技术,实现更加智能化的数据处理和预测。例如,在智能制造中,实时分析可以监控生产线的运行状态,及时发现并解决生产过程中出现的问题,提高生产效率和产品质量。
四、事件驱动计算
事件驱动计算是数据实时引擎的一项关键功能,通过对事件的实时捕获和处理,实现自动化的响应和决策。事件驱动计算通常用于处理高频率的事件流,例如用户点击、传感器数据等。通过这一功能,系统能够在事件发生的瞬间进行计算和分析,提供实时的响应和处理。例如,在物联网应用中,事件驱动计算可以实时监控设备状态,及时发现故障并进行维护,确保系统的稳定运行。
五、扩展性
扩展性是数据实时引擎的一项重要特性,确保系统能够在数据量和处理需求不断增长的情况下,仍能稳定高效地运行。扩展性通常通过分布式架构和水平扩展来实现,使系统能够根据需要动态增加计算资源和存储容量。扩展性对于大规模数据处理和分析应用至关重要,例如在社交媒体平台中,随着用户数量和数据量的增长,系统需要具备良好的扩展性,以确保平台的稳定运行和用户体验。
六、数据集成
数据集成功能使数据实时引擎能够从多种数据源中收集和整合数据,实现全面的数据分析和处理。数据集成通常包括数据的采集、转换和加载(ETL)过程,确保数据的一致性和完整性。通过数据集成,企业可以将不同来源的数据汇聚在一起,进行综合分析和决策支持。例如,在智慧城市应用中,数据集成可以将交通、能源、环境等多种数据整合在一起,实现城市的智能化管理和运行。
七、数据清洗
数据清洗是数据实时引擎的一项重要功能,通过对数据进行清洗和预处理,确保数据的质量和可靠性。数据清洗通常包括数据的去重、补全、格式转换、异常值处理等过程。高质量的数据是进行准确分析和决策的基础,通过数据清洗,企业可以提高数据的准确性和可信度。例如,在医疗健康领域,数据清洗可以确保病历数据的完整性和准确性,为医生提供可靠的诊断和治疗依据。
八、数据存储
数据存储功能确保数据实时引擎能够高效地存储和管理大规模数据。数据存储通常采用分布式存储系统,提供高可用性和高可靠性的数据存储服务。通过数据存储,企业可以长期保存和管理海量数据,进行历史数据分析和挖掘。数据存储还需要支持快速的数据读写和检索,确保在实时分析和查询过程中能够快速响应。例如,在金融行业中,数据存储可以保存交易记录和用户行为数据,为风险管理和市场分析提供数据支持。
九、可视化支持
可视化支持功能使数据实时引擎能够将数据分析和处理结果以直观的图表和报表形式展示给用户。通过可视化,用户可以更直观地理解和分析数据,发现潜在的趋势和模式。可视化支持通常包括多种图表类型和数据展示方式,以及灵活的交互功能。例如,在商业智能应用中,可视化支持可以帮助企业管理层快速了解公司的运营状况和市场动态,做出更明智的决策。
十、弹性伸缩
弹性伸缩功能确保数据实时引擎能够根据实际需求动态调整计算资源和处理能力。弹性伸缩通常通过云计算技术实现,使系统能够在数据量和处理需求变化时,自动增加或减少计算节点和存储资源。通过弹性伸缩,企业可以更高效地利用资源,降低运营成本,提升系统的灵活性和响应能力。例如,在在线教育平台中,弹性伸缩可以根据用户访问量的变化,动态调整服务器资源,确保平台的稳定运行和用户体验。
相关问答FAQs:
数据实时引擎有哪些功能?
数据实时引擎在现代数据处理和分析中扮演着至关重要的角色,尤其是在需要快速反应和决策的业务环境中。以下是数据实时引擎的一些主要功能:
-
实时数据处理
数据实时引擎可以处理流式数据,支持从多个数据源实时接收和处理信息。这种能力使得组织能够在数据生成的瞬间进行分析,为企业提供即时洞察。例如,金融服务公司可以实时监控交易数据,及时识别异常活动。 -
低延迟分析
实时引擎能够在极短的时间内完成数据分析,通常在毫秒级别。这一特性使得企业能够快速响应市场变化或客户需求,例如,电商平台可以根据实时的用户行为数据调整产品推荐,提升用户体验。 -
事件驱动架构
数据实时引擎通常基于事件驱动架构,能够监测和响应特定事件的发生。这种方式允许企业自动化某些操作,例如,当库存水平低于某个阈值时,自动生成补货订单,从而减少人工干预。 -
数据集成与处理
实时引擎能够集成来自不同来源的数据,无论是数据库、传感器还是社交媒体。通过对这些数据的处理,企业能够获得全面的视图,帮助更好地理解客户行为和市场趋势。 -
实时监控与告警
通过实时监控功能,企业可以设定关键指标的阈值,一旦指标超出预设范围,系统能够立即发出警报。这在许多行业中都至关重要,例如在制造业中,实时监控设备状态可以有效预防设备故障。 -
数据流分析
实时引擎支持对数据流进行复杂的分析,能够识别模式、趋势和异常。这种能力适用于各种应用,如网络安全监控、风险管理和市场分析,帮助企业在竞争中保持领先。 -
用户行为分析
数据实时引擎能够分析用户在网站或应用程序上的实时行为,帮助企业即时调整营销策略。例如,基于用户的实时点击行为,企业可以优化广告投放,提高转化率。 -
可扩展性
现代数据实时引擎具备良好的可扩展性,能够处理大量的并发数据流。无论是数据量的增加还是用户数量的增长,实时引擎都能够保持高效的性能,确保业务持续运行。 -
数据可视化
许多实时引擎提供数据可视化功能,使得用户能够以图形化的方式查看实时数据。这种可视化不仅提升了数据的可理解性,也帮助决策者迅速抓住关键信息。 -
机器学习集成
一些高级的实时引擎还支持与机器学习模型的集成,能够在数据流中实时应用预测分析。这种能力使企业能够基于实时数据做出更加智能的决策,例如,预测客户行为并提前采取行动。
数据实时引擎的应用场景有哪些?
数据实时引擎在多个领域都有着广泛的应用,各行各业都在利用这一技术提升业务效率和洞察力。以下是一些典型的应用场景:
-
金融服务
在金融行业,数据实时引擎被广泛应用于交易监控、风险管理和欺诈检测。通过实时分析交易数据,金融机构能够迅速识别异常交易并采取相应措施,降低潜在损失。 -
电子商务
电子商务平台利用实时数据引擎分析用户行为,以提供个性化的购物体验。实时推荐系统可以根据用户的浏览和购买历史,动态调整产品推荐,进而提升转化率。 -
社交媒体分析
社交媒体平台使用实时引擎监测用户互动和内容发布情况,帮助品牌及时了解用户情绪和市场趋势。这种实时反馈有助于品牌快速调整营销策略,提升用户参与度。 -
物联网 (IoT)
在物联网应用中,实时引擎可以处理来自各种传感器和设备的数据。通过实时监控设备状态,企业能够及时发现问题并进行维护,确保设备的正常运作。 -
网络安全
网络安全领域依赖数据实时引擎来监测和分析网络流量,以识别潜在的安全威胁。通过实时分析,企业能够快速响应网络攻击,保护数据安全。 -
物流与供应链
在物流管理中,实时数据引擎帮助企业监控运输状态和库存水平。通过实时数据分析,企业能够优化运输路线和库存管理,降低成本,提高效率。 -
医疗健康
医疗行业利用实时引擎监测患者的健康数据,提供及时的医疗服务。例如,实时监测心率和血压数据,能够帮助医生及时采取措施,保障患者健康。 -
智能制造
在智能制造领域,实时数据引擎帮助企业监控生产线的各项指标,确保生产过程的高效和稳定。通过实时分析生产数据,企业可以迅速发现并解决潜在问题,提高生产效率。 -
广告技术
实时引擎在广告技术中用于分析广告效果和用户行为。通过实时数据监测,广告主能够及时调整广告策略,以提高广告投放的回报率。 -
游戏行业
游戏开发者利用实时数据引擎分析玩家行为,以优化游戏体验。通过实时监测玩家的行为数据,开发者可以快速调整游戏内容和设计,提高玩家的留存率。
如何选择合适的数据实时引擎?
选择合适的数据实时引擎是企业成功实施实时数据分析的关键,以下是一些考虑因素:
-
性能需求
企业需要评估自身对实时数据处理的性能需求,包括数据流的吞吐量和延迟要求。选择能够满足这些需求的实时引擎是至关重要的。 -
易用性
实时引擎的易用性直接影响到团队的工作效率。选择那些提供友好用户界面和良好文档支持的引擎,可以降低学习成本,加快实施进度。 -
集成能力
企业通常使用多种数据源和工具,因此选择具备良好集成能力的实时引擎非常重要。确保引擎能够与现有的数据存储、分析工具和其他系统无缝对接。 -
可扩展性
随着数据量的增加和业务的扩展,企业需要选择可扩展的实时引擎,以适应未来的发展需求。选择那些能够处理大量并发请求和数据流的引擎,可以有效降低后续的技术风险。 -
安全性
数据安全是企业关心的重点,选择提供强大安全功能的实时引擎至关重要。这包括数据加密、用户权限管理和审计功能等,确保数据在处理过程中保持安全。 -
社区支持与生态系统
选择拥有活跃社区和丰富生态系统的实时引擎,可以获得更多的资源和支持。活跃的社区意味着有更多的文档、教程和解决方案可供参考,有助于快速解决问题。 -
成本效益
最后,企业需要考虑实时引擎的成本,包括许可费用、维护成本和基础设施投资等。选择性价比高的解决方案,可以有效控制预算,提升投资回报。
数据实时引擎的功能和应用场景极为广泛,能够为企业提供强有力的数据支持和决策依据。通过合理选择和实施合适的实时引擎,企业能够在激烈的市场竞争中占据优势,实现可持续发展。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



